Transaction 83e22471a94a633ad43de5072756ec4dede2cdbe8151f03780c157ca7da83662
1 Input
1 Output
-
83e22471a94a633ad43de5072756ec4dede2cdbe8151f03780c157ca7da83662:0
- value
- 4294302
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1087e34c1b25fbe2c7e8d02d1b30409800bcc32e OP_EQUAL
- address
- 33CRXGXP8tWE8kxaf1cQDnTxBQSbe8QSnH